Pay Me in Equity

Pay Me in Equity PDF Author: Dasarte Yarnway
Publisher:
ISBN: 9781077681699
Category : Employee ownership
Languages : en
Pages : 98

Get Book

Book Description
In "Pay me in Equity..." you'll learn: What equity is and why it should matter to you, The different types of equity offered to employees, what's happening behind the scenes as your company creates your compensation package, about your vesting schedule, and what to expect after your company's initial public offering, the tax liabilities of equity, the importance of having a financial plan and executing it, how to build and improve your "personal equity" and more.

Slicing Pie

Slicing Pie PDF Author: Mike Moyer
Publisher:
ISBN: 9780615700625
Category : Business enterprises
Languages : en
Pages : 216

Get Book

Book Description
Slicing Pie outlines a simple process for making sure that the founders and early employees of a start-up company get their fair share of the equity. You will learn: How to value the time and resources an individual brings to the company relative to the contributions of others ; The right way to value intangible things like ideas and relationships ; What to do when a founder leaves your company ; How to handle equity when you have to fire someone. Equity Compensation for Tech Employees

Equity Compensation for Tech Employees PDF Author: Matthew Dickenson
Publisher: Matt Dickenson
ISBN: 1639720723
Category : Business & Economics
Languages : en
Pages : 146

Get Book

Book Description
Equity compensation is widespread in the tech industry, yet it is not well understood. Employees have to make important financial decisions in the face of uncertainty. This book helps employees determine their financial goals, compare equity compensation offers, and manage their investments. Understand the details of equity compensation Know how to evaluate an equity offer Navigate liquidity events successfully Learn from recent case studies Choose your financial goals Manage your investment over time Prepare for the future

Hello, Startup

Hello, Startup PDF Author: Yevgeniy Brikman
Publisher: "O'Reilly Media, Inc."
ISBN: 1491910046
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 604

Get Book

Book Description
This book is the "Hello, World" tutorial for building products, technologies, and teams in a startup environment. It's based on the experiences of the author, Yevgeniy (Jim) Brikman, as well as interviews with programmers from some of the most successful startups of the last decade, including Google, Facebook, LinkedIn, Twitter, GitHub, Stripe, Instagram, AdMob, Pinterest, and many others. Hello, Startup is a practical, how-to guide that consists of three parts: Products, Technologies, and Teams. Although at its core, this is a book for programmers, by programmers, only Part II (Technologies) is significantly technical, while the rest should be accessible to technical and non-technical audiences alike. If you’re at all interested in startups—whether you’re a programmer at the beginning of your career, a seasoned developer bored with large company politics, or a manager looking to motivate your engineers—this book is for you.
